Senior AI Engineer at Collibra are responsible for Shipping complex systems under real ambiguity — often defining the scope and acceptance criteria yourself, not receiving them. Writing and reviewing production-grade backend code (Python, FastAPI) — you write the services you design, rather than handing implementation to someone else.
Building/deploying document-processing systems that handle large-scale, unstructured data environments. Integrating data from diverse enterprise data sources (e.g., SharePoint, Salesforce, or internal APIs) to provide context for AI features. Partnering across engineering, product, and sales teams, ensuring alignment from prototype to rollout. Occasionally working with modern frontend development. You have Strong proficiency in Python (data processing, API development, and integrations).
Hands-on work with LLM-based and AI-driven enrichment models (e.g., classification, entity extraction, deduplication, PII detection). Production experience with Spark or comparable big data frameworks — you've tuned and debugged jobs at real scale, not just written ones that worked on sample data. Experience shipping tested, reviewed production services rather than notebooks — and the discipline to hold that line when a coding agent writes the first draft.
